AZ sheriff asks for donations for semi-auto weapons for his deputies

Pinal County AZ Sheriff Paul Babeu has consistently said his deputies are outgunned by drug cartels. Now he’s asking for private citizens to donate $200,000 to arm 200 deputies with semi-autos. He says asking the feds or country supervisors for the money would take too long.

Is he grandstanding? No. One of his deputies was killed recently in the desert presumably by narcos, and he has previously said that they, not US law enforcement, control parts of the desert in his county. There have been high speed chases and shootouts too. The cartels do have automatic weapons. One deputy spent $3,000 of his own money for an assault weapon.
